#d0af75 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d0af75 is composed of 81.6% red, 68.6% green and 45.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 15.9% magenta, 43.8% yellow and 18.4% black. It has a hue angle of 38.2 degrees, a saturation of 49.2% and a lightness of 63.7%. #d0af75 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ffea with #a15f00. Closest websafe color is: #cc9966.

Shades and Tints of #d0af75

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080603 is the darkest color, while #fdfbf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d0af75

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a5a3a0 is the less saturated color, while #fbbb4a is the most saturated one.
